Out-of-bounds read in Exim - CVE-2023-42119

Vulnerability details

The vulnerability allows a remote attacker to gain access to potentially sensitive information.

The vulnerability exists due to a boundary condition in dnsdb implementation. A remote attacker can send specially crafted data to the server, trigger an out-of-bounds read error and read contents of memory on the system.

How to mitigate CVE-2023-42119

Install update from vendor's website.

Exim - addressed in versions 4.96.1, 4.97
SmartFabric Storage Software - update to 1.4.3
exim4-daemon-light (Ubuntu package) - addressed in versions Ubuntu Pro, 4.93-13ubuntu1.9, 4.95-4ubuntu2.4, 4.96-14ubuntu1.3, 4.96-17ubuntu2.1
exim4-daemon-heavy (Ubuntu package) - addressed in versions Ubuntu Pro, 4.93-13ubuntu1.9, 4.95-4ubuntu2.4, 4.96-14ubuntu1.3, 4.96-17ubuntu2.1
exim4 (Ubuntu package) - update to 4.95-4ubuntu2.10
exim - addressed in versions 4.96.1-1.el7, 4.96.1-1.el8, 4.96.1-1.el9, 4.96.1-1.fc37, 4.96.1-1.fc38, 4.96.1-1.fc39, 4.96.1-1.fc40
mail-mta/exim - update to 4.97.1
